Find ddx(1x)\frac{d}{dx} \left(\frac{1}{x}\right).

Solution

Apply the power rule ddx(xn)=nxn1\frac{d}{dx} \left(x^{n}\right) = n x^{n - 1} with n=1n = -1:

(ddx(1x))=(1x2){\color{red}\left(\frac{d}{dx} \left(\frac{1}{x}\right)\right)} = {\color{red}\left(- \frac{1}{x^{2}}\right)}

Thus, ddx(1x)=1x2\frac{d}{dx} \left(\frac{1}{x}\right) = - \frac{1}{x^{2}}.
